Q.

A cop is going in a car towards east at 60 km/hr on a four lane road. Coefficient of static and kinetic friction between car tires and road are same. Suddenly he gets order to pursue a speeding car going west. He decides to take a U-turn from gap in median ahead of him. Check validity of the following statements for path while making the U-turn in quickest possible way.

Detailed Solution

There is constant acceleration towards west that is the maximum available acceleration due to friction. Since there is constant acceleration, only two paths are possible i.e., straight line and parabola. Straight line is not allowed in this case, so it has to be parabolic path.
